I am shedding some of these spider web like hairs. It seems like my hair texture has definitely gotten finer in the past 15 months. And I started out with very fine hair anyway.

I am 15 months into this, have not had gotten a formal diagnosis. My loss is diffuse, in fact, I probably lose more occipital hair than crown hair. However, while I don't have the typical AGA pattern, I also have nothing that points to an ongoing CTE trigger either. So I guess it is a coin toss as to whether I have AGA or CTE. Indeed, I am wondering if the two aren't just two different entities that ultimately result in permanent hair loss. I had decided since I have no idea if this would stop, or improve, then I should not wait any longer to see if it WOULD stop and I started Rogaine last week.

I have no idea if this stuff is going to work for me since it is too early to tell. However, I am glad I started something that MAY help. I agree with you Hairsite. Waiting for months or even years to see if it will stop is a dangerous gamble. At least for those of us who have no identifiable on-going trigger. So many women have said they wished they had started treatment sooner. Doctor's just don't understand enough about female hair loss, especially diffuse female hair loss, to help much, other than offering Rogaine.
